For nearly 90 years, Harvard Business Review has published some of the most insightful and timely writing on business management and administration. Now that the magazine's archives are available through Ebsco, library patrons have thousands articles at their fingertips. This annotated bibliography provides readers the information they need to find articles related to their interests. Organized by subject area (e.g., business law, finance and banking, marketing), the entries include one- to three-sentence descriptions of the article topic and scope.

Pound/Joyce: The Letters of Ezra Pound to James Joyce, With Pound's Critical Essays and Articles About Joyce
During the winter of 1913 Ezra Pound was in Sussex with William Butler Yeats, acting as the elder poet's secretary. Temporarily free of the rush of London, each was assessing the other's work and both were laying out new directions.
Scientific American (informally abbreviated to SciAm) is a popular science magazine published since August 28, 1845, which according to the magazine makes it the oldest continuously published magazine in the United States. It brings articles about new and innovative research to the amateur and lay audience.
